Be the “I” in KIND
As we continue to celebrate National Bully Prevention and Awareness Month, we wanted to give you a glimpse at the awesome interactive mural that Art Teacher Mr. Hoes created to represent “Being the I in Kind”.
This is a reminder to students that each of them can make a difference in our school community by being kind and standing up for what is right. Each I adds up to a lot of us!
